Its time to SPICE IT UP! You can add several difference elements to your conditioner in order to make it work better for you. Before you throw it out, try these methods!

To Make Your Regular Conditioner into a better Conditioner:

ADD oils! Your conditioner is most likely lacking the moisturizing properties that a conditioner needs. You can fix this issue by adding oils. Whether it be coconut, jojoba, olive, grape seed, or any other kind of oil, use what works for you!

ADD protein! Your conditioner could also be lacking the protein that you need. Add mayo, or avocado. If you use avocado, it needs to be blended or you will end up with bits left in your hair. You can also use coconut milk for these purposes.

ADD shine! You expect your shampoo to give your hari luster and shine, as it should. Add honey! It will not make your hair sticky :) It is a wonderful additive.

ADD something to make it soft. Remember the banana mask? Add a jar or banana baby food to soften your tresses! It will also add a yummy smell.

**NOTE: Keep in mind that if you add perishable contents to your conditioner, you will want to refrigerate it and mix in small amounts! **
